The Importance of Professional Care When You Need to Extract a Tooth for Oral Health

  Summary: Tooth extraction is a crucial dental procedure, often necessary for maintaining optimal oral health. Professional care during this process is fundamental, not only to ensure patient safety but also to promote faster recovery and prevent potential complications. This article aims to explore the importance of expert guidance during tooth extraction, focusing on aspects such as the significance of accurate diagnosis, the necessity for sterile environments, the role of pain management, and the need for tailored aftercare. Each of these components plays a critical role in enhancing the effectiveness of the procedure while safeguarding the patients overall well-being.

  

1. Accurate Diagnosis to Prevent Complications

  One of the primary reasons to seek professional help for tooth extraction is the necessity of an accurate diagnosis. Dental professionals conduct thorough examinations, often utilizing digital X-rays, to determine the necessity of extraction. Without accurate assessments, extractions could lead to unnecessary procedures, possibly causing harm or prolonging discomfort.

  Furthermore, detecting underlying issues like dental infections or bone loss is central to the extraction success. Dental experts are trained to identify such conditions and address them appropriately, ensuring that the extraction is performed only when absolutely necessary. This guarantees that the procedure aligns with the patients overall oral health goals.

  Misdiagnosed dental problems can lead to severe complications, including excessive bleeding or damage to neighboring teeth. Hence, a professionals expertise helps mitigate risks by ensuring that every possible solution is explored before opting for extraction.

  

2. Importance of a Sterile Environment

  A sterile environment is a critical aspect of any dental procedure, particularly tooth extractions. Dental clinics are equipped with specialized tools and adhere to strict hygiene protocols to prevent infections. This level of cleanliness is something that cannot be replicated at home or in non-professional settings, where environments may pose health risks.

  Moreover, professional dental settings reduce the chances of postoperative infections, which can lead to significant discomfort and additional treatment needs. By employing sterilized instruments and following rigorous sanitation procedures, dental professionals ensure a safer experience.

  The importance of a controlled environment during extraction cannot be overstated. A professional’s access to state-of-the-art facilities ensures that every measure is taken to minimize risks, ultimately preserving the patients oral health and enhancing recovery.

  

3. Pain Management and Comfort During the Procedure

  Pain management is another critical element in the extraction process. While it is common to experience discomfort during the extraction of a tooth, dental professionals are equipped with anesthetic options to minimize any pain. This ensures that patients are as comfortable as possible, allowing the procedure to be completed with minimal distress.

  In addition to local anesthesia, professionals can also discuss options such as sedation dentistry for those who experience anxiety about dental procedures. This extra layer of comfort can make the experience significantly more manageable, allowing patients to feel secure and calm during their treatment.

  Furthermore, professionals provide guidance on what to expect during the extraction process, thus helping to demystify the experience and reduce unnecessary fears. The combination of effective pain management and thorough communication fosters a more positive atmosphere, encouraging patients to prioritize their oral health.

  

4. Tailored Aftercare for Optimal Recovery

  Post-extraction care is just as important as the procedure itself. Dental professionals provide tailored aftercare instructions that are crucial for optimal recovery. This includes guidelines about diet, prescribed medications, and signs of potential complications that patients should monitor.

  Proper aftercare can significantly influence how quickly and efficiently a patient heals. Following a tooth extraction, a professional’s guidance can prevent issues such as dry socket, infections, or excessive swelling that can lead to extended discomfort.

  Additionally, dental professionals may recommend follow-up visits to monitor healing and ensure that no complications arise. Such personalized care fosters a comprehensive approach to oral health, emphasizing the importance of continued professional support even after the extraction process.
